Mid Century Modern Apartment Living Room Ideas
Mid-Century Modern Magic: Transforming Your Apartment Living Room
The mid-century modern era, spanning roughly from the 1950s to the 1970s, wasn’t just about aesthetics; it was a celebration of functionality, clean lines, and a focus on comfortable living. This design philosophy translates perfectly into modern apartment living spaces, offering a timeless and sophisticated look that maximizes space and functionality.
Embracing the Hallmarks of Mid-Century Modern
Clean Lines and Geometric Shapes: Furniture: Opt for furniture with simple lines, tapered legs, and uncluttered silhouettes. Think sofas with crisp edges, sleek armchairs, and low-profile coffee tables.
Décor: Incorporate geometric shapes throughout your space. This could be through throw pillows with bold patterns, a sculptural lamp with a circular base, or a statement rug with a diamond motif. Material Marvels:
Wood: Mid-century modern design heavily features warm woods like walnut, teak, and oak. Look for furniture with exposed wood grains or incorporate wooden side tables and accent pieces.
Metal: Chrome and brass accents add a touch of glamour and sophistication. Think chrome table legs, a brass floor lamp, or metallic picture frames.Upholstery: Leather and plush fabrics like velvet were popular choices. You can introduce these materials through a sleek leather armchair or a plush velvet sofa in a neutral tone. Functionality Takes Center Stage:
Multifunctional Furniture: Since apartment living often means limited space, opt for furniture that serves multiple purposes. A sofa with built-in storage, a coffee table with a lift-top surface, or a nesting table set are all great space-saving solutions.
Smart Storage: Utilize vertical space with tall bookshelves or cabinets. Consider built-in storage solutions or ottomans with hidden compartments to maximize storage capacity without compromising on aesthetics. A Touch of Color:
Mid-century modern isn’t afraid of color, but the palette leans towards bold pops and organic tones.
Accent Walls: Create a statement wall with a rich mustard yellow, a cool teal, or a deep emerald green.
Artwork and Accessories: Introduce pops of color through artwork, throw pillows, or a statement rug. Lighting the Way:
Statement Lighting: Mid-century modern lighting is a design element in itself. Opt for sputnik chandeliers, atomic-inspired pendant lamps, or sleek floor lamps with tripod legs.
Layered Lighting: Combine ambient lighting from overhead fixtures with task lighting from table lamps and floor lamps to create a warm and inviting atmosphere. Adding Persönlichkeit (Personality)
While mid-century modern offers a strong design foundation, don’t be afraid to inject your personality.
Vintage Finds: Scour flea markets and thrift stores for unique vintage pieces that reflect your taste. A statement armchair in a bold color or a quirky lamp can add a touch of personality.
Modern Touches: Balance the vintage aesthetic with modern elements. A sleek coffee table with clean lines or a minimalist rug can create a cohesive look. Artwork and Accessories: Showcase your personality through artwork, photographs, or travel souvenirs. These personal touches will make your living room feel truly your own.By incorporating these elements, you can transform your apartment living room into a mid-century modern haven. Remember, it’s all about creating a space that’s both stylish and functional, reflecting your unique personality and fostering a comfortable and inviting atmosphere.
